Westnewton
Westnewton is a human settlement in Cumbria, England.
Population
The population of Westnewton is 237, in the 2021 census of the United Kingdom1.
In Westnewton there are 126 males, and 111 females.
Location
Westnewton is located at a Latitude of 54.785801 (54°47'8.88"N), and Longitude of -3.352875 (-3°21'10.35"W)2.
Elevation
The elevation of Westnewton is an average of 19 metres34.
The elevation of Westnewton ranges from a low point of about 3 metres, to a high point of about 87 metres.
Nearby to Westnewton
Human settlements nearby to Westnewton are Aspatria, Holme St Cuthbert, Hayton and Mealo, and Allonby.
Woodland coverage of Westnewton
Westnewton has approximately 1% woodland coverage which is approximately 27.4 hectare of woodland5.
Water coverage of Westnewton
How much of Westnewton is water? Well, Westnewton has 0.02% water coverage, which is 0.6 hectare of water5.
